Doma is the first DNS-compliant blockchain built specifically for domains as real-world assets. Architected by domain industry veterans, Doma securely tokenizes domains onchain while preserving registrar-level ownership and compliance with DNS and ICANN rules including off-chain legal processes, such as UDRP (Uniform Domain-Name Dispute-Resolution Policy), ensuring consistent governance across both traditional and blockchain environments. Our mission is to unlock liquidity, accessibility, and utility for premium domains in Web3, enabling them to trade, earn yield, and evolve as a new class of financial assets - without compromising the underlying DNS rules.
Tokenization on Doma doesn’t compromise the underlying DNS rules or ICANN framework. The registrant remains the legal owner of the domain, and all existing rights and responsibilities stay with the rightful owner, including when custody changes and escrow scenarios. Tokenization simply adds an onchain layer that makes the domain liquid and tradable, without altering its standing in the traditional domain system.
